
Quantitative Analyst (Evergreen - Talent Pool)
This is not an active opening. We're collecting applications for future Quantitative Analyst roles.
Tangible is a fast-growing, tech-driven platform providing liquidity solutions to LPs and GPs in the private-markets secondaries space. By combining deep sector expertise with modern infrastructure, we unlock liquidity across private equity, private credit, and real assets, transforming the industry and enabling investors to move faster and smarter.
As a Quantitative Analyst, you will act as a bridge between our analyst team and tech team, helping to integrate financial modeling capabilities onto our platform.
This role is open globally to full-time contractors who can work standard Central European Time (CET) hours.
Tasks
- Bridge Between Research, Product, and Engineering: Act as the bridge between research, product, and engineering teams; grasp the research-to-production lifecycle of how research becomes a prototype, and a prototype becomes a robust, production-grade system; ensure that financial models and research outputs are accurately and effectively implemented within the platform.
- Financial Modeling Integration: Collaborate with the tech team to integrate advanced financial modeling capabilities into our platform; translate complex financial models into actionable technical requirements for developers; ensure that financial models are accurately and effectively implemented within the platform.
- Ownership of the Product Development Lifecycle: Operate across the product development lifecycle, where requirements originate with product, flow to research or engineering, timelines and a roadmap take shape, milestones are hit, and the product ships.
- Cross-Team Collaboration: Act as a liaison between the analyst team and tech team to facilitate effective communication and project execution; collaborate with analytics and management teams to understand data needs and deliver actionable insights.
- Reporting and Communication: Prepare comprehensive reports to document findings in a professional and concise manner; apply critical thinking to interpret data and clearly communicate implications to stakeholders.
Requirements
- A strong research-to-product mindset: someone who wants to build tools and models for an investment product and has solved problems where the data is sparse or unreliable.
- Minimum MSc, PhD preferred, in a data-intensive science (Physics, Maths, Statistics, Engineering, Machine Learning, or a related discipline).
- Exposure to financial modelling, whether through professional work, academic study, or personal projects.
- Strong knowledge of statistical methods and data analysis techniques, paired with the ability to solve problems creatively.
- Tech stack: strong Python, good level with Bash and the command line, basic knowledge of JavaScript, fluency in Excel and DuckDB, and Git for version control.
- Excellent critical thinking skills, with the ability to draw actionable insights from data and communicate implications clearly.
- Strong written communication skills, with the ability to document findings professionally and concisely.
- Proven collaboration skills, with experience working effectively in cross-functional and remote/distributed teams with tight deadlines.
- Thrives in a fast-moving startup environment - flexible, proactive, and self-directed.
